MAIN MISSIONS

The General Directorate of Health (DGS) works to ensure that everyone in Vaud can access an efficient health system, promoting prevention and guaranteeing optimal care. If you would like to join us in an exciting field, with a dynamic work environment favoring autonomy and flexibility in the organization of your work, then this announcement is for you.
In your capacity as Data analyst within the Quality and Systems Center (CQS), your mission is to design and implement methods for managing and regularly updating data in the information platform of the Vaud health system. Infosan and provide users with all the necessary documentation.
As part of your role, you take stock of the situation, analyze information needs (formats to transmit, frequency, target audience) and translate them into computer language. You build an architecture for presenting information and program it autonomously as well as propose relevant indicators to develop the platform.
In addition, you ensure routine data processing, their plausibility, exploitation and publication in the Infosan platform (SAS tools), and the continuity of their updating.
You integrate new indicators into the Infosan platform and participate in the Quality assurance work of the Infosan/GEOSAN project manager (project aimed at developing a geospatial and population health analysis tool).
Also, you design and implement statistical and data analysis tools in compliance with technical standards (SAS and Tableau tools).
Your role as referent leads you to ensure that business users benefit from the necessary information. To do this, you document the processes put in place and organize coordination sessions to facilitate the acceptance and integration of processes and documents.

The DGS is responsible for covering the health needs of the population. To do this, it assesses needs, organizes the Vaud health system, defines the missions and services of the main players: hospitals, care networks, prevention institutions, home care, etc., plans the development of the healthcare offer. care and, with a budget of more than a billion francs, finances the entire system.
